Grandma's pie crust trick I wish I learned sooner

My aunt pulled me aside at Thanksgiving and said 'freeze your butter, then grate it into the flour.' No more crumbly dough after 15 years of fighting with the rolling pin. Anyone else got a weird baking hack like that?
